Abstract
The invention relates to a preparation method of aquatic plant fodder, which is characterized in that hyacinth and/or alligator weed are adopted as the material; the powder is produced after pressing dry, fermenting, drying and grinding; then 50% to 70% of the obtained powder by weight is taken with 30% to 50% of bran residue by weight added in and mixed to prepare the coarse fodder; and the flavoring agent with the weight equivalent to 0.5% to 1% of that of the coarse fodder is added in and mixed with the obtained coarse fodder to prepare the concentrated fodder. The preparation method and the prepared aquatic plant fodder have the advantages that protein digestibility in the fodder can be improved by 13% to 17%; milk yield, milk quality and fleshy fresh flavor of pigs, cows and sheep can be improved; feeding attraction quantity and palatable taste of pigs, cows and sheep can be improved; production, sale and use can be conducted according to three different ways of powder, coarse fodder and concentrated fodder; the problems brought to the environment and shipping by the aquatic plants such as hyacinth and alligator weed can be solved; and the fodder has great economic and social benefits.

Background technology
Aquatic plants growths such as water hyacinth (claiming duckweed again), water peanut, breeding are exceedingly fast, annual after the beginning of autumn, a large amount of water hyacinths, water peanut drift about in the water and enter the river course, along the river descend then, import the master stream from the tributary, when serious even cover whole river surface, environment and shipping are caused very big influence.Only the water hyacinth in 1 year, water peanut increment promptly reach more than 1,300 ten thousand tons in the river course, Shanghai City, the view of Huangpu River, Suzhou River and shipping have been caused have a strong impact on, and government all will spend great amount of manpower and material resources and financial resources every year and handle this problem.On the other hand, the raising of poultry, domestic animal needs a large amount of feeds again, expend a large amount of grain.And along with the increase and the growth in the living standard of population, also increasing to the demand of various meat products.Cause grain in short supply.In order to alleviate this contradiction, can only make an issue of from the feed aspect, promptly reduce the grain composition in the feed as far as possible, replace other nutritional labeling.In recent years, various water plant property byproducts, animality byproduct have been widely used as the compatibility of feed.But, adopt the animality byproduct, for example protein powder and meat smoothers letting animals feed can cause the incidence of disease of animal to improve, and be relatively poor to the food calling effect of animals such as pig, ox, sheep, chicken, duck, influences the feed intake of these animals.In addition, also there are problems such as cost height, adulteration be more serious in the feed that is mixed with the animality byproduct.So, develop water plant and wild plant property byproduct in a large number as feedstuff, become the task of top priority of feedstuff industry.Water hyacinth and water peanut contain rich in amino acid, vegetable protein and various trace elements, are the food that poultry, domestic animal are liked, China rural area was once long-term directly as feed in the small peasant economy epoch.But in recent years along with the increase of the appearance of mixed feed and poultry, domestic animal intensive farm mode, this water hyacinth and water peanut are directly seemed as the mode of feed wastes time and energy, and get half the result with twice the effort, thereby people not too adopts.This is the Another reason that causes various places water hyacinth and water peanut to overflow.
Summary of the invention
Purpose of the present invention, in order to solve the problem that water plants such as water hyacinth, water peanut produce, providing a kind of is the compounding method of a kind of water plant feed of raw material with water hyacinth and/or water peanut exactly.
Technical scheme of the present invention is: a kind of compounding method of water plant feed may further comprise the steps:
A, be raw material, after pressing dry, ferment, dry, pulverizing, make powder with the water plant;
B, get step a gained powder 50%-70% weight and add bran slag 30%-50% weight and be mixed into roughage;
C, get step b gained roughage and add the flavor enhancement be equivalent to roughage weight 0.5-1% weight and be mixed into concentrated feed.
Water plant described in the step a is one or both in water hyacinth, the water peanut.
Fermentation temperature described in the step a is controlled at 120-150 ℃, and fermentation time was controlled at 5-7 days, and bake out temperature is controlled at 50-80 ℃.
Bran slag described in the step b is selected from one or more in wheat bran, soya-bean cake, the cotton rapeseed cake.
Flavor enhancement described in the step c is selected from one or more in careless enzyme agent, fruit flavouring agent, vegetalitas citric acid, the salt.

The specific embodiment
Embodiment 1
With the water hyacinth is raw material, press dry moisture, 130-140 ℃ of bottom fermentation 6 days, then 60-70 ℃ of oven dry down, pulverize and make powder.
Get 60 kilograms of above-mentioned powders then, add 40 kilograms in wheat bran, be mixed into roughage;
Get 0.5 kilogram of careless enzyme agent of above-mentioned roughage adding then and mix, promptly obtain a kind of concentrated feed product of the present invention.
Embodiment 2
With water hyacinth and water peanut is raw material, press dry moisture, 120-130 ℃ of bottom fermentation 7 days, then 65-70 ℃ of oven dry down, pulverize and make powder.
Get 70 kilograms of above-mentioned powders then, add 30 kilograms of soya-bean cakes, be mixed into roughage;
Get 1 kilogram of fruit flavouring agent of above-mentioned roughage adding then and mix, promptly obtain a kind of concentrated feed product of the present invention.
Embodiment 3
With the water peanut is raw material, press dry moisture, 125-135 ℃ of bottom fermentation 5 days, then 50-60 ℃ of oven dry down, pulverize and make powder.
Get 50 kilograms of above-mentioned powders then, add 50 kilograms of cotton rapeseed cakes, be mixed into roughage;
Get 0.8 kilogram of vegetalitas citric acid of above-mentioned roughage adding then and mix, promptly obtain a kind of concentrated feed product of the present invention.
Embodiment 4
With the water hyacinth is raw material, press dry moisture, 130-140 ℃ of bottom fermentation 6 days, then 60-70 ℃ of oven dry down, pulverize and make powder.
Get 65 kilograms of above-mentioned powders then, add 20 kilograms of 15 kilograms in wheat bran and soya-bean cakes, be mixed into roughage;
Get 0.7 kilogram of salt of above-mentioned roughage adding then and mix, promptly obtain a kind of concentrated feed product of the present invention.
Embodiment 5
With water hyacinth and water peanut is raw material, press dry moisture, 120-130 ℃ of bottom fermentation 7 days, then 65-70 ℃ of oven dry down, pulverize and make powder.
Get 55 kilograms of above-mentioned powders then, add 20 kilograms of 25 kilograms of soya-bean cakes and cotton rapeseed cakes, be mixed into roughage;
Get above-mentioned roughage 0.5 kilogram of fruit flavouring agent of adding and 0.5 kilogram of vegetalitas citric acid then and mix, promptly obtain a kind of concentrated feed product of the present invention.
Embodiment 6
With the water peanut is raw material, press dry moisture, 125-135 ℃ of bottom fermentation 5 days, then 50-60 ℃ of oven dry down, pulverize and make powder.
Get 68 kilograms of above-mentioned powders then, add 20 kilograms in 12 kilograms of cotton rapeseed cakes and wheat bran, be mixed into roughage;
Get above-mentioned roughage 0.3 kilogram of vegetalitas citric acid of adding and 0.5 kilogram of salt then and mix, promptly obtain a kind of concentrated feed product of the present invention.
